This review summarizes prevalence data and examines current utilization of regulating, fiscal and voluntary steps to advertise proper diet across the Region. The very last ten years features seen a step up in such action. Ten regarding the Region’s nations have policies regarding trans-fatty acids and they’re progressively applying certain regulatory steps. Thirteen countries had fully or partially implemented national salt reduction policies by 2019. Only four countries had adopted guidelines selleck inhibitor concerning facets of advertising food to children by 2019, and concrete activity of this type continues to be lacking. Eight countries have introduced taxes-sometimes at a consistent level of 50%-on carbonated or sugar-sweetened beverages. While most outcomes originate from studies investigating these paths individually, there is increasing evidence of a functional crosstalk between both signaling paths during development and cyst progression. Lots of FAK-Wnt communications tend to be explained, recommending an intricate, context-specific, and cellular type-dependent relationship. During development for-instance, FAK acts mainly upstream of Wnt signaling; and even though in intestinal homeostasis and mucosal regeneration Wnt appears to function upstream of FAK signaling, FAK triggers the Wnt/β-catenin signaling pathway during APC-driven abdominal tumorigenesis. In breast, lung, and pancreatic cancers, FAK is reported to modulate the Wnt signaling pathway, while in prostate disease, FAK is downstream of Wnt. In malignant mesothelioma, FAK and Wnt reveal an antagonistic relationship suppressing FAK signaling activates the Wnt pathway and vice versa. Because the recognition of effective Wnt inhibitors to translate in the clinical setting remains an outstanding challenge, further understanding of the practical conversation between Wnt and FAK could unveil brand-new healing opportunities and approaches greatly required in clinical oncology.
